Technical Description

The Caterpillar 924K is a robust small wheel loader engineered for high productivity, fuel efficiency, and operator comfort across a wide range of construction and industrial applications. Powered by a Cat® C7.1 ACERT™ engine, it delivers 140.9 hp (104 kW) of gross power and 524.5 lb-ft of maximum torque, ensuring strong performance at 1,800 rpm. The engine features a displacement of 427.8 cu in (7.01 L) and meets Tier 3/Stage IIIA emission standards. The 924K is equipped with an optimized Z-bar linkage for rapid loading and excellent load handling, while its intelligent hystat power train enhances fuel economy. The loader offers a rated bucket capacity of 2.5 to 6.5 cu yds (2 to 5 m³), with a maximum heaped capacity of 6.6 cu yds (5 m³), and achieves a dump clearance of 9.42 ft (3 m) at full raise. Standard transmission provides four forward and four reverse gears, supporting a top travel speed of 25 mph. The machine has an operational weight of 28,360 lbs (12,864 kg) and a wheelbase of 9.81 ft. Fluid capacities include 8.5 gal (30 L) for the cooling system, 5.2 gal (19 L) for engine oil, 5.6 gal (19 L) for front and rear axle/diff, 42.3 gal (159 L) for the hydraulic system, 2.3 gal (8 L) for transmission, and a 51.6 gal (193 L) fuel tank. The 924K combines reliability, versatility, and advanced technology for demanding job site environments.
